China's AI Token Usage Surges, Highlighting Significant Sector Growth
Massive Growth in AI Token Usage
In March, China observed an extraordinary increase in daily AI token usage, surpassing 140 trillion, an uptick of over 40% compared to the end of 2025. Mao Shengyong, a senior official at the National Bureau of Statistics, shared this pivotal statistic during a briefing, indicating substantial strides in the commercialization and widespread application of artificial intelligence across various industries.

Surging Outputs and Sector Expansion
This surge in AI activity is paralleled by impressive performance in related sectors. For example, in the first quarter, the value-added output from digital product manufacturing grew by 11.2% year-on-year. Industries directly impacted by AI demonstrated remarkable growth, with electronic special materials manufacturing increasing by 32.5% and integrated circuit manufacturing rising by 49.4%, according to Mao's statements.
The growth in integrated circuit manufacturing is particularly noteworthy. As AI applications proliferate, the demand for powerful hardware is soaring. Integrated circuits are the backbone of AI hardware, and a 49.4% increase suggests that firms anticipate sustained growth in AI reliance.
